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Tunbridge Wells to Halesworth start from as little as £21.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Tunbridge Wells to Halesworth start from £77.50 one way, or £78.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Tunbridge Wells to Halesworth are available for £99.20 one way, or £159.20 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ities at Tunbridge Wells Train Station

Tunbridge Wells Train Station is well equipped to cater to all your traveling needs. There's a ticket office with generous opening hours, from early morning to late evening, every day of the week. If you're in a rush, don't worry about standing in line—a selection of ticket machines is available, ready to provide both paper and smart tickets, making your journey start smoothly. Additionally, the station ensures accessibility with step-free access to certain platforms and other facilities like accessible toilets and induction loops, making it convenient for travelers with reduced mobility.

If you ever need assistance or support, friendly staff are around to offer help. Customer help points are located conveniently across the station, and CCTV cameras ensure your safety throughout the premises.

Onward Travel and Accessibility

Transportation doesn't end with trains at Tunbridge Wells. If you find yourself needing a rail replacement service, these are available conveniently adjacent to platform 1. You can easily flag down a taxi outside the station on both sides. For those who prefer public transportation, there is plenty of information to help you plan your onward bus journey, including a handy printable guide.

With bicycle storage available for keen cyclists and the station being equipped with facilities like snack kiosks, ATM machines, and newsstands, you'll find yourself comfortably catered for—whether you're waiting for your train or just refueling during a transit.

Facilities and Ticketing at Halesworth Station

While Halesworth Station lacks the traditional ticket office, it ensures ease of travel with ticket machines that allow passengers to collect pre-purchased tickets as well as buy new ones on the spot. For those using online-savvy smartcards, the station is equipped with smartcard validators ready for use. Accessibility is a key feature of the station, as there are accessible ticket machines and induction loops for hard-of-hearing travelers. However, it should be noted that the station does not provide waiting rooms or lounge services, and amenities like shops or refreshment facilities are absent, promising a no-fuss, straightforward travel experience.

Transport Links from Halesworth

Reaching further than the platforms are the various transport connections available at Halesworth. Rail replacement bus services operate from Bramblewood Way, conveniently situated just behind Platform 1. Even without accessible taxis at the station premises, other modes of transport like local buses and potential car hires cater to a variety of travel plans. Moreover, for cyclists, the station provides ample bicycle storage options, ensuring cyclists find safe stowing for their two-wheelers during their rail-bound travel escapades.

Accessibility Considerations

Halesworth Station accommodates passengers in need of assistance with notable detail and care. Despite lacking certain facilities such as waiting rooms and accessible restrooms, the station offers partial step-free access to its platforms. Travelers needing additional aid or having mobility challenges are encouraged to make arrangements with Passenger Assist before their travels. However, keep in mind the platform access may require additional time due to platform differentiations or footpath and road navigations.
